A fashion emergency couldn’t stopReal Housewives of Salt Lake CitystarBronwyn Newportfrom lighting up the 2025 SAG Awards.
After the2025 SAG Awardson Sunday, Feb. 23, the Bravo star, 39, revealed her originalChristian Sirianoafterparty look encountered a “shipping mishap” ahead of the Sunday celebrations.
Newport posted toInstagramsharing that the original Siriano design she planned to wear got stuck with FedEx, but luckily stylist Karla Welch had a second on hand that Newport could get “last minute in LA!”
“Christian’s team worked so hard to custom make me a look fresh off his runway last week and it’s so gorgeous I can’t wait to repurpose it this weekend for another event but was so lucky to still end up in one of my fav guy’s creations,” she wrote.
Newport’s second look was from the designer’s Fall/Winter 2025 collection, which he debuted at New York Fashion Week on Thursday, Feb. 6. The black strapless gown, with a wide a-line skirt, included intricate silver stitching that spiraled all over the gown.

Newport and Siriano have previously commented on their working relationship and, in October 2024, toldAndy CohenonWatch What Happens Live!thatNewport “is like my No. 1 customer.”
“[She] has been shopping, everyone, for years and spends real money. We make her literally couture, all of her confessionals are Siriano pieces that she bought years ago,” theProject Runwayalum spilled of the newRHOSLCcast member.
Before the afterparty, Newport joined the red carpet as PEOPLE’s fashion correspondent. On the carpet — and for the ceremony — she wore a $30,000 Dior design.
Newport donned a 1968 Dior Haute Couture vintage dress, whichshe told PEOPLEwas “originally created for one of the most successful figures in Latin American cinema, actress and style icon Maria Felix.”

“I found the dress throughTimeless Vixen, an iconic L.A. store that specializes in vintage, haute couture and museum-quality pieces. I picked it up just before the awards show after searching for a piece of this caliber and historical importance since the beginnings of my discussions to come on as PEOPLE’s Fashion Expert!” Newport told PEOPLE of the “priceless” find.
“The look is so ‘Bronwyn’ because I am not known for my subtlety! I love color, texture and whimsy! I also love a good rewear and was honored to be in such a major moment of fashion history,” she added. “To own a dress of a Hollywood and sartorial legend and get to wear it on the SAG red carpet is so unbelievably special.”
